Mohegan Tribal Gaming Authority's Strategic Debt Refinancing

On June 10, 2025, the Mohegan Tribal Gaming Authority successfully executed a strategic exchange of existing 2027 notes for $173 million in new 2029 notes and an additional issuance of $100 million in 2032 notes. The transaction aims to optimize the Authority's debt structure by extending debt maturity and potentially improving interest rates or terms. Wachtell, Lipton, Rosen & Katz served as the advisor in this financial maneuver, providing legal expertise to ensure a seamless transition between the existing and new debt notes. This strategic move reflects the Authority's proactive approach in managing its financial obligations and maintaining liquidity in a competitive gaming industry.
